The best collections of published biographies are at the Historical Society of Pennsylvania and the Genealogical Society of Pennsylvania. The Family History Library also has a major collection of published and manuscript biographical material. Other helpful sources include:
Index to Pennsylvania County Histories
. This is a 75,000-card index at the Carnegie Library of Pittsburgh to people of western Pennsylvania. The staff will search for two or three specific names, and there is a fee if photocopies are requested.
Pennsylvania Encyclopedia Biography Field Notes for American Guide Series. Before World War II, the Federal Writer's Project collected typed biographical sketches
abstracted from local histories and various biographical encyclopedias. These are at the Bureau of Archives and History and at the Family History Library on 17 FHL films beginning with 1015709; computer number 190633.
Some representative biographical sources are:
Jordan, John W., et al. Encyclopedia of Pennsylvania Biography. 32 vols. New York: Lewis Historical Publishing Co, 1914-67. (FHL book 974.8 D3e vols. 1-6, 15, 25-26; on 4 FHL films beginning with 1697289 item 9; on 35 FHL fiche beginning with 6048701; computer number 252394.) These biographies may contain much genealogical information.
An index to these biographies is:
Godcharles, Frederic A. and Walter D. Stock. Index to the Encyclopedia of Pennsylvania Biography, volumes I-XXXII
